Description: This technical article shows how to open and access the Keychain application in Mac OS X. Click and open Finder from the dock.; Click on Applications then double click on Utilities.; Double click on Keychain Access to open the application.Note: From the window below, you can view saved passwords and certificates. Keychain password is required to gain access.
Launch Safari, open Safari's preferences, and click the Passwords tab. All the websites for which you've saved passwords in Safari will appear in a list. Enable the Show Passwords option and enter your login password when prompted. Passwords will be listed to the right of each site.

Where are the passwords stored on Mac?
If you use Mac OS X's Keychain, chances are that your password can be easily retrieved. First off, open Keychain Access.app (located in /Applications/Utilities/). Once there, scroll through the list of keys until you find the one that you're looking for. Double click on it and check the box that says, 'Show Password.'
How do I access my passwords on my Mac?
Use Keychain Access to search for and retrieve any saved password. To get started, open the Keychain Access app (located in /Applications/Utilities). This is the built-in password manager for Mac OS X. When you save passwords in applications like Mail and Safari, this is where you can access them.

What is the keychain on a Mac?
The keychain in Mac OS X is Apple's password management system. A keychain can store all your passwords for applications, servers, and websites, or even sensitive information unrelated to your computer, such as credit card numbers or personal identification numbers (PINs) for bank accounts.

Where are passwords stored in Chrome?
Open your Chrome browser and from the top right Chrome menu button, select Settings. Alternatively, you can simply type chrome://settings in the address bar and hit Enter. Scroll down and click on Show advanced settings. Now scroll down to the Passwords and forms section and click on the Manage passwords link.

Where do I find the Applications folder on my Mac?
To access the Applications folder, go to the Finder by clicking the Finder icon in the Dock (it's usually the first icon on the left side of the Dock), or by clicking in a blank area of the Desktop. From the Finder's Go menu, select Applications.

Where do I find Keychain First Aid?
To check it out, first open the aforementioned Keychain Access program, which lives in your Applications> Utilities folder. Once it's open, click on the 'Keychain Access' menu in the upper-left corner and choose Keychain First Aid. In the window that appears, you've only got two options—'Verify' and 'Repair.'

What is stored in icloud keychain?
iCloud Keychain is Apple's attempt to bring password management to the mainstream. With it, your account names, passwords, and even credit cards numbers can be safely and securely stored on your Mac, iPhone or iPad keychain, and synced across all your devices thanks to iCloud.
